Introduction

lighthouse-beacon-tranquil-water-landscape-peaceful-reflection-scenic-scenery-thumbnail.jpgIn the current fast-paced world, the traditional 9-5 work schedule no longer fits the requirements of numerous households. With increased parents working unusual hours, change work, or overnight shifts, the demand for 24-hour daycare solutions is rising. This short article explore the theoretical implications of 24-hour daycare, discussing the possibility advantages and difficulties connected with supplying around-the-clock maintain kiddies.

The advantages of 24-Hour Daycare

Among primary benefits of 24-hour daycare is increased mobility for working parents. With all the solution to drop off and pick up their children anytime associated with day or night, moms and dads can better stabilize their work and family duties. This freedom is particularly good for moms and dads who work non-traditional hours or instantly shifts, because it enables all of them discover childcare that aligns due to their working arrangements.

In addition, 24-hour daycare enables support moms and dads that are seeking degree or training programs that want all of them to go to courses or work during non-traditional hours. By providing childcare solutions after all hours, moms and dads can go after their academic goals without having to concern yourself with finding look after kids during class or study time.

Another advantage of 24-hour daycare may be the possibility increased socialization and discovering possibilities for children. By being in a daycare setting for extended durations, young ones have more opportunities to communicate with their particular peers, take part in structured activities, and study on qualified caregivers. This extended amount of time in daycare will children develop social abilities, develop relationships, and boost their cognitive and psychological development.

Moreover, 24-hour daycare provides a secure and secure environment for children during occasions when moms and dads is almost certainly not offered to look after all of them. For parents just who work over night shifts or have unpredictable schedules, knowing that their children are in a secure and nurturing environment provides peace of mind and relieve a number of the stress associated with balancing work and parenting obligations.

The dif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are many potential advantages to 24-hour daycare, there are several difficulties that really must be considered. One of several main difficulties may be the potential impact on children's sleep schedules and overall well-being. Research has shown that disrupted sleep habits may have negative effects on kids intellectual development, behavior, and general health. Offering childcare solutions at all hours will make challenging for children to ascertain consistent rest routines, that could have long-lasting ramifications with regards to their well being.

Additionally, keeping top-quality treatment and supervision during overnight hours can be difficult. Caregivers whom work overnight shifts may experience weakness and reduced attentiveness, that could impact their ability to provide the exact same degree of treatment and guidance while they would during daytime hours. Making sure caregivers are well-rested, supported, and taught to supply high quality treatment during over night hours is vital to mitigating these challenges.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are is the possibility increased charges for people. Offering childcare services 24 hours a day needs additional staffing, resources, and operational costs, that may end in greater charges for moms and dads. For people currently struggling to pay for childcare, the additional expense of 24-hour treatment are prohibitive and restrict their particular access to these types of services.

Moreover, the availability of 24-hour daycare may perpetuate the expectation that moms and dads should-be open to work at all hours, causing a further blurring of boundaries between work and family life. This constant accessibility and stress working 24 / 7 can contribute to increased stress, burnout, and work-life imbalance for parents, which can have side effects on their wellbeing and general quality of life.
